How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 91604?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 91604 Studio Apartments | $1,973 | $1,545 | $2,448 |
| 91604 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,353 | $1,595 | $3,294 |
| 91604 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,212 | $1,695 | $6,500 |
| 91604 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,502 | $1,600 | $6,950 |
| 91604 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,408 | $5,408 | $5,408 |
